Transaction 6e5948d17a06a4e5e51cf161a99414dd9b9ff936e9c4a5d9383c997bd17dd8f5
1 Input
1 Output
-
6e5948d17a06a4e5e51cf161a99414dd9b9ff936e9c4a5d9383c997bd17dd8f5:0
- value
- 390909
- script pubkey
- OP_0 OP_PUSHBYTES_20 3c5b57d16353045753184a5bafffbfce1bc65489
- address
- bc1q83d405tr2vz9w5ccffd6llalecduv4yfxuff3e